The Rise of Mobile Linux: Revolutionizing the Smartphone Industry

Linux, a powerful and versatile open-source operating system, has made significant strides in the mobile industry in recent years. With its flexibility, security, and customizability, mobile Linux is revolutionizing the way smartphones are designed, developed, and used.

One of the key advantages of mobile Linux is its ability to provide a stable and secure platform for smartphones. By leveraging the robust architecture of Linux, mobile devices can offer enhanced protection against malware, viruses, and other security threats. This has made Linux-based smartphones a popular choice among users who prioritise data security and privacy.

Furthermore, mobile Linux allows for greater customizability and flexibility in smartphone design. Manufacturers can tailor the user interface, features, and functionalities of their devices to meet specific user needs. This level of customization has led to a diverse range of smartphones running on different flavours of mobile Linux, each offering a unique user experience.

Moreover, the open-source nature of mobile Linux encourages collaboration and innovation within the smartphone industry. Developers can access the source code, modify it according to their requirements, and contribute back to the community. This collaborative approach has led to the development of new features, applications, and technologies that push the boundaries of what smartphones can achieve.

As more users recognise the benefits of mobile Linux, its popularity continues to grow within the smartphone market. From budget-friendly devices to high-end flagship models, mobile Linux is powering a wide range of smartphones that cater to diverse user preferences.

In conclusion, mobile Linux is playing a pivotal role in reshaping the smartphone industry by offering a secure platform, enabling customizability and fostering innovation. With its growing adoption and development community support, mobile Linux is set to drive further advancements in smartphone technology for years to come.

Ubuntu Server 20.04 LTS, codenamed “Focal Fossa,” is the latest long-term support release of the popular Ubuntu operating system tailored for server environments. Whether you are setting up a web server, database server, or cloud infrastructure, Ubuntu Server provides a stable and secure platform to build your applications and services.

Key Features of Ubuntu Server 20.04:

  • Long-term support (LTS) for 5 years with updates and security patches
  • Support for a wide range of hardware architectures
  • Minimal installation option for custom setups
  • Tight integration with cloud services like AWS, Azure, and Google Cloud
  • Advanced security features to protect your data and applications
  • Ease of use with powerful tools like systemd and Netplan

How to Download Ubuntu Server 20.04:

To download Ubuntu Server 20.04 LTS, follow these simple steps:

  1. Visit the official Ubuntu website at https://ubuntu.com/download/server.
  2. Click on the “Download” button for Ubuntu Server 20.04 LTS.
  3. Select your preferred architecture (64-bit recommended) and download method (direct download or torrent).
  4. Once the download is complete, you can create a bootable USB drive or burn the ISO image to a DVD.

3. What are the system requirements for installing Ubuntu Server 20.04?

When considering installing Ubuntu Server 20.04, it is important to be aware of the system requirements to ensure optimal performance and compatibility. The minimum hardware specifications for Ubuntu Server 20.04 include a 1 GHz processor, 512 MB of RAM, and 2.5 GB of available disk space. However, for a smoother experience, it is recommended to have at least a dual-core processor, 2 GB of RAM, and 25 GB of disk space. These requirements ensure that Ubuntu Server 20.04 can run efficiently and support the various services and applications you may want to deploy on your server.

6. How can I verify the integrity of the downloaded Ubuntu Server ISO file?

Verifying the integrity of the downloaded Ubuntu Server ISO file is a crucial step to ensure that the file has not been corrupted or tampered with during the download process. To verify the authenticity of the Ubuntu Server ISO file, you can use checksums provided by Ubuntu. After downloading the ISO file, you can compare its checksum value with the one published on the official Ubuntu website. This comparison helps confirm that your download is complete and accurate. By verifying the integrity of the ISO file, you can have confidence in the reliability and security of your Ubuntu Server installation.

9. What is the difference between the standard server installation and the minimal installation option in Ubuntu Server 20.04?

When considering the standard server installation versus the minimal installation option in Ubuntu Server 20.04, it’s essential to understand the distinction between the two setups. The standard server installation includes a full suite of packages and tools, providing a comprehensive environment for various server applications. In contrast, the minimal installation option offers a stripped-down version with only essential packages installed, allowing users to customise their setup based on specific requirements. While the standard installation is suitable for users who prefer a ready-to-use server environment with a range of pre-installed software, the minimal installation is ideal for those seeking a lightweight and tailored configuration for their servers, reducing unnecessary clutter and resource usage.
